Detailed Historical Timeline
Era 1: Programming & Technical Development (1990–1995)
1990: Graduated in Computing and joined The Software Partnership (later Deluxe Data) in Runcorn as a programmer specializing in electronic banking software (sp/ARCHITECT) on Tandem Computers (now HPE NonStop).
1990-1995: Developed code (COBOL85/NonStop SQL) for major banks, including TSB, Bank of Scotland, Rabobank, and Girofon.
1993 (May): Completed Tandem Guardian Principles Course.
Tandem Guardian Principles Course, 1993
1994: Deluxe Electronic Payment Systems acquired The Software Partnership.
1995 (June): Completed HP NonStop Performance Analysis and Tuning.
Deluxe Electronic Payment Systems acquired The Software Partnership in 1994HP NonStop Performance Analysis and Tuning, 1995
Era 2: Specialized Software & Product Management (1995–2013)
Insider Technologies Limited (ITL) in Salford Quays
1995 (August): Joined Insider Technologies Limited (ITL) in Salford Quays as a senior programmer, later moving into product / project management.
1995-2013: Focused on monitoring (Reflex) and batch scheduling (MultiBatch) software for HPE NonStop systems, serving clients like Barclays and Alliance & Leicester.
2000 (May): Completed Microsoft Project ’98 Certification and began training other ITL project managers on scheduling best practices.
2007: Insider Technologies products (Reflex) integrated into FIS solutions.
2013: Published work in the HP NonStop journal “The Connection”.
HPE NonStop journal “The Connection” – article for the Insider Technologies product, RTLX
Era 3: Senior IT Project Management (2013–2016)
2013-2014: Worked at Wincor Nixdorf as an IT Project Manager (PRINCE2 / Agile Scrum) on a £5m+ LBG Self-Service Software Replacement (SSSR) program for Lloyds Banking Group, migrating ATM systems from HP NonStop to AIX.
2014-2016: Joined Betfred as a Senior Project Manager, delivering payment gateways, sportsbook, and virtual gaming projects in Agile SCRUM for mobile and online platforms.
Era 4: Engagement Management & Public Sector (2016–Present)
2016 (January): Joined Capgemini UK as a client-facing Engagement Manager (SC cleared).
2016 (August): Founded Mark Whitfield Consultancy Ltd, managing independent IT, network, and improvement projects.
2016-2018: Led Waterfall / Agile projects for automotive, local government, and postal services.
2018-2019: Augmented into MuleSoft as a Delivery Manager for the Anypoint Platform.
2023-2024 (Nov-Feb): Served as Technical Delivery Manager for a UK Government account, overseeing a £1m+ Fish Export Service (FES) to Common Entry Health Document (CHED) Inspection Portal (CHIP) project.
2026: Continued to provide project management thought leadership and template resources for Agile/Scrum/PRINCE2.

Claude is a family of large language models (LLMs) developed by Anthropic, a company founded in 2021 by former OpenAI executives Daniela and Dario Amodei with a core focus on AI safety and “Constitutional AI”. Known for its high-quality writing, advanced reasoning, massive context windows, and “Artifacts” interface, Claude has rapidly evolved from a safe conversational chatbot into an agentic tool capable of coding, computer use, and complex data analysis.
Overview of Claude AI
Constitutional AI (CAI): Anthropic trains Claude using a set of principles (“constitution”) rather than relying only on human feedback. This makes Claude generally more cautious, more likely to refuse harmful requests, and transparent in its reasoning.
Model Family (Haiku, Sonnet, Opus): Claude models are released in three tiers:
Haiku: Fastest and most cost-effective.
Sonnet: Balanced for speed and intelligence (general-purpose).
Opus: Most intelligent, designed for complex tasks.
Key Features:
Context Window: Early adoption of long-context, moving from 100k to 200k tokens (roughly 500 pages of text).
Artifacts: A dedicated UI window that displays rendered code, websites, and documents in real-time.
Computer Use: A specialized capability allowing Claude 3.5 Sonnet to control a computer’s desktop environment—moving the cursor, clicking, and typing.
Claude Code: Agentic coding tool introduced in 2025/2026 for automated software engineering.
Historic Timeline by Era and Year
Era 1: Foundation and Early Models (2021–2022)
2021: Anthropic is founded by Dario and Daniela Amodei, focusing on AI safety and “Constitutional AI”.
Late 2022: Initial versions of Claude are released to select research partners for safety testing.
Era 2: Public Launch and Rapid Scaling (2023)
March 2023:Claude 1 and Claude Instant are released for testing.
July 2023:Claude 2 is released to the general public, featuring improvements in reasoning and coding.
November 2023:Claude 2.1 is launched, doubling the context window to 200,000 tokens.
Era 3: The Claude 3 Family and Agentic AI (2024)
March 2024:Claude 3 Family (Haiku, Sonnet, Opus) is launched, showcasing near-human intelligence, advanced vision capabilities, and high-speed processing.
June 2024:Claude 3.5 Sonnet is released, outperforming the larger 3 Opus model and introducing the Artifacts feature for UI rendering.
October 2024:Claude 3.5 Haiku and an upgraded 3.5 Sonnet are released. Anthropic launches the “computer use” public beta, allowing the AI to interact with software and browsers.
Era 4: Claude 4 and Agentic Workflows (2025–2026)
February 2025:Claude Code is introduced as an agentic tool for developers.
May 2025:Claude 4 Family (Opus 4 & Sonnet 4) is launched, featuring improved multi-modal reasoning and deep context processing.
August 2025:Opus 4.1 is released with tighter safety controls for abusive conversations.
November 2025:Opus 4.5 is released, focusing on enhanced coding and workplace tasks, alongside “Infinite Chats”.
February 2026:Claude Opus 4.6 and Sonnet 4.6 are released, adding native “Agent Team” collaboration and 1M-token context.
April 2026:Claude Mythos Preview is announced, designed for high-level cybersecurity vulnerability detection.
Key Differentiators
As of early 2026, Claude is considered a market leader in agentic AI development, particularly through its “Computer Use” feature, which allows it to act as an Autonomous agent rather than just a chatbot. While competitors like OpenAI focus on multimodal LLMs, Anthropic’s Claude continues to differentiate by prioritizing safety, long-context understanding, and specialized agentic coding tools.

Claude is a family of large language models (LLMs) developed by Anthropic, an AI safety and research company. As of early 2026, the technology has evolved from a conversational chatbot into a suite of “agentic” tools capable of performing complex software engineering, cybersecurity, and workplace automation tasks.
Core Technology & Architecture
Constitutional AI: Claude’s unique training method, which uses a set of principles (a “constitution”) to guide the model’s self-critique and alignment. This is intended to make Claude more ethical, harmless, and less prone to bias.
Model Tiers: Claude is typically released in three sizes—Haiku (fastest/cheapest), Sonnet (balanced), and Opus (most powerful for deep reasoning).
Context Window: Recent models like Claude 4.6 and Sonnet 4.5 support massive context windows of up to 1 million tokens, allowing them to process entire codebases or long legal documents in a single prompt.
Extended Thinking: A feature that allows the model to “think” longer on complex problems before responding, using advanced step-by-step reasoning.
Key Features & Innovations
Artifacts: A dedicated UI feature that lets users view and interact with generated code, websites, and diagrams in real-time.
Claude Code: A command-line interface (CLI) that functions as an agentic software engineer, capable of searching your system, editing files, running tests, and fixing bugs autonomously.
Claude Code Security: A specialized tool released in early 2026 for scanning codebases to identify and fix high-severity vulnerabilities.
Computer Use: A beta capability allowing Claude to interpret screen content and simulate mouse and keyboard actions to perform tasks across multiple apps.
Integrations: Claude now connects directly to enterprise tools like Microsoft Word, Excel, PowerPoint, and Zoom to automate report generation and meeting follow-ups.
Impact & Performance
Coding Excellence: Claude is widely regarded as one of the best models for programming, often used to build entire applications through “vibe coding” (conversational development).
Productivity Gains: Internal and external studies suggest Claude can reduce task completion time by up to 80% for complex tasks like legal research and software engineering.
Cybersecurity Breakthroughs: The Claude Mythos model (currently in limited release) has reportedly discovered thousands of zero-day vulnerabilities in major operating systems like Linux and OpenBSD.

Claude Code Project structure
The .claude folder is a hidden directory used by Claude Code (an AI-powered terminal assistant) to store local state, configuration, and memory, allowing it to remember project details across sessions. It functions as a local workspace for Claude to manage instructions, custom commands, permission rules, and auto-memory.
Key Components of the .claude Folder:
CLAUDE.md (Crucial): A markdown file that acts as the primary instruction manual, containing rules, project context, and coding standards.
settings.json (Configuration): Controls permissions, defining which tools Claude can use and what files it can read.
commands/ (Custom Tools): A folder for storing markdown files that create custom shell commands (e.g., /project:review).
rules/ (Specialized Guidance): Contains specific coding conventions or guidelines that supplement CLAUDE.md.
skills/ (Actionable Workflows): Used to store multi-step workflows that Claude can execute, such as code analysis or formatting.
agents/ (Subagents): Defines specialized AI subagents with specific system prompts and tool access.
memory/ (Persistent State): Stores auto-generated notes and context about the project’s codebase, architecture, and previous tasks.
Two Types of .claude Directories:
Project-Level (.claude/): Created at the root of a project, shared with the team via git.
Global-Level (~/.claude/): Located in the user’s home directory, storing personal configurations and memory that apply across all projects.
Important Notes:
Safety: It is safe to delete, but doing so resets the model’s memory of the project.
Gitignore: It is highly recommended to add the .claude folder to .gitignore to avoid committing local environment state.
Structure: It is recommended to keep CLAUDE.md under 200–300 lines to maintain high adherence.
